There are ten different [[Passive Talent]]s in '''Corepunk'''. Passive talents each have unique [[Passive talent#Passive Talent Trees|Passive Talent Trees]]. Talents provide a base percentage boost to a character's [[Stat]]s, and upon selection allow access to their respective tree.

As players level up, they will gain access to three different passive talent trees. Each tree contains 5 rows of 3 different passive effects, which are purchased with [[Talent Point]]s. Only one boost can be selected per row.
